Understanding the French Driving License System
Before diving into where and how to get a French driving license, it is important to familiarize oneself with the types of licenses available, the treatments included, and the regulatory context in France.
Types of French Driving Licenses
The French driving license system includes several classifications, including:
Category B: This is the basic license for driving cars and light cars.Classification A: This is for motorcycles.Category C: This is for driving heavy items lorries.Category D: This one is for buses and larger guest lorries.
In France, each classification comes with its own set of requirements, examen du permis de conduire françAis paperwork, and assessments. The majority of people aiming to drive an automobile will focus on Category B.
The Legal Path to Obtain a French Driving License
For those wishing to acquire a French driving license legitimately, it's vital to follow the established procedures to prevent issues.
Steps to Obtain a French Driving License
Requirements:
Be at least 18 years old.Hold a "pupil" driver's ID (ANP), if appropriate.
Driving School:
Enroll in an accredited driving school. Total the needed number of hours of theory and practical training.
Theory Exam:
Pass the theory (theoretical) examination, which includes multiple-choice questions about road indications, traffic laws, and safe driving practices.
Practical Exam:
After clearing the theory exam, take the useful driving test.
Obtain the License:
If successful in both examinations, you will receive your driving license.Alternatives to Traditional Methods

1. Can I drive in France with an American or other foreign license?Yes, as a traveler or short-term homeowner, you can utilize your valid foreign driving license, but if you end up being a long-term citizen, you'll require to exchange or obtain a French driving license.

2. The length of time does it take to get a French driving license?Depending upon the person's familiarity with driving and the chosen driving school, the process can take a few months to a year.

3. What files do I require to request a French driving license?Usually, you will need identification, evidence of residency, medical certificates, and any specific documents asked for by the driving school or licensing authority.

4. Is there an age limit for getting a French driving license?Yes, you should be at least 18 years of ages to apply for a basic driving license in France.
